So, check it out—Novo Nordisk just hit a 52-week low after its REDEFINE 4 trial came crashing down, failing to prove CagriSema could size up to Eli Lilly’s tirzepatide, you get me? Weight loss results? A measly 20.2% with CagriSema compared to 23.6% with that Mounjaro hype. It's like watching a slow-motion train wreck—no one wants to be caught holding that bag. Meanwhile, Viking Therapeutics has made some serious waves with its pipeline—VK2735 is cranking up the heat. They’re cruising into Phase 3 trials, and you best believe that all eyes are on Viking and their weight-loss offering. Last I heard, 2026 was the magic year for them, and they seem to be riding high—like they’re surfing while the rest are floundering. They've got that dual approach with VK2735, hitting both injectable and oral formats; I mean, who else is doing that?
